Common use of Grant and Acceptance Clause in Contracts

Grant and Acceptance. On the terms and conditions set forth in this Agreement, (a) Optionor hereby grants to Optionee an option (the "Put Option") to sell to Optionor the Optioned Units at the Option Exercise Price and (b) Optionee hereby confirms its acceptance of the Put Option.
